
The management and staff of Redeemer’s University (RUN), Ede, Osun State were in joyful mood as all the seven programmes presented by the university have been accredited by the National Universities Commission (NUC).
The newly accredited programmes were presented during the March/April 2021 accreditation visit by the commission.
The programmes were Law, Nursing Sciences, Human Anatomy, Physiotherapy, Psychology, English Language, and Theatre Arts.
According to the commission, the approval was in pursuant of its mandate and in consonance with the provisions of the current Federal Government approved guidelines; initial accreditation of a new programme is held after the programme has run for two academic sessions following approval for the establishment of the programme.
Speaking on the development, the elated Vice-Chancellor, Professor Anthony Akinlo reiterated the commitment of his administration to continue to enhance and sustain the quality of programmes being offered by the university to its students.
He commended the faculties and other staff for their efforts and commitment towards the successful accreditation of the various programmes.
He also appreciated the founding proprietors, the Redeemed Christian Church of God (RCCG), its entire headship and other well-meaning Nigerians for their unalloyed supports toward making the university an institution of excellence.
